Figure 66. Removing the EDSFF drive bay assembly Next steps Replace the EDSFF drive bay assembly. Installing the EDSFF drive bay assembly Prerequisites 1. Follow the safety guidelines listed in the Safety instructions. 2. Follow the procedure listed in the Before working inside your system. 3. Disconnect the cables to the EDSFF switch backplane. Steps 1. Holding the edges or the touch points, align and engage the holes on the tray assembly with the guide pins on the chassis front wall and PSU cage. 2. Slide the whole assembly to chassis back until it's fully seated in place. 3. Tighten the two blue thumbscrews at the rear of the assembly. NOTE: The numbers on the image do not depict the exact steps. The numbers are for representation of sequence. Installing and removing system components 91
